1.
MULTIPLE CHOICE QUESTION
30 sec • 1 pt
Name the man who defeated the Medes to create the Persian Empire.
Darius
Cyrus
Xerxes
Cambyses
Answer explanation
Cyrus the Great began the Persian Empire by conquering their much larger neighbors - the Medes - as shown in the map.
2.
MULTIPLE CHOICE QUESTION
30 sec • 1 pt
Cyrus' policy of _________________ led to the success of the empire as they conquered other kingdoms.
Tolerance
Taxation
Enslavement
Intolerance
Answer explanation
His tolerance allowed for the practice of any religion and or traditions/customs. For this reason, very few of the new kingdoms added to Persia were willing to rebel.

5.
MULTIPLE CHOICE QUESTION
30 sec • 1 pt
The Persian Empire was able to conquer all of these areas EXCEPT
Babylonian Empire
Egypt
Indus River Valley
Greece
Answer explanation
The Greco-Persian War between Greece & Persia was the first major conflict for the Greek city-states. The war started with Darius the Great and after his death continued under the emperor Xerxes. The Greek city-states, which had united to defeat their common enemy, were victorius and changed the status of the Greek city-states in the world
